news 2026/2/26 2:21:40

大型电信系统的集成测试策略与实践

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
大型电信系统的集成测试策略与实践

在数字化转型加速的今天,大型电信系统作为关键基础设施,其复杂性和规模不断增长,涉及网络协议、硬件设备、软件模块及云端服务的深度集成。根据国际电信联盟(ITU)的数据,2025年全球电信市场规模预计突破1.7万亿美元,系统故障可能导致大规模服务中断,影响数亿用户。因此,集成测试从传统的单一验证环节演变为确保系统可靠性、性能和安全的支柱性活动。本文面向软件测试从业者,探讨大型电信系统的集成测试策略核心要素、实践方法及行业趋势,旨在为测试团队提供可落地的指导框架。

集成测试策略设计:从架构到风险驱动

大型电信系统的集成测试策略需以系统架构和业务目标为基础,采用分层递进的方法。策略设计应遵循以下原则:

  • 基于风险的优先级划分:电信系统常包含计费、网络管理和用户认证等核心模块。通过风险分析(如故障模式和影响分析,FMEA),识别高优先级集成点。例如,5G核心网与边缘计算的交互接口若失效,可能引发连锁性服务瘫痪,需优先测试。

  • 增量式集成模型:推荐采用自底向上或混合式策略。在NFV(网络功能虚拟化)环境中,自底向上从虚拟网络功能(VNF)组件开始,逐步集成至网络切片管理层,确保底层稳定性。混合模型则结合自顶向下模拟,验证用户端到端体验。

  • 环境仿真与依赖管理:电信系统依赖外部硬件(如基站)和第三方服务(如云平台)。通过虚拟化和容器技术(如Docker和Kubernetes)构建仿真环境,模拟真实网络条件。例如,使用Traffic Generator工具模拟高并发用户负载,减少对物理设备的依赖。

  • 自动化与持续集成:策略需嵌入CI/CD流水线,利用Jenkins或GitLab CI自动化测试执行。工具链集成(如Postman for API测试、Selenium for UI验证)可提升回归测试效率,覆盖70%以上集成场景。

关键实践方法:从测试执行到质量度量

实践环节聚焦测试设计、执行和监控,确保策略落地:

  • 接口与协议测试:电信系统广泛使用RESTful API、gRPC及专有协议(如Diameter用于认证)。测试需覆盖功能、性能和安全维度。例如,通过Swagger规范验证API契约,使用Wireshark捕获协议数据包,检测异常超时或数据丢失。

  • 端到端场景验证:设计跨模块业务流程,如“用户开户-服务激活-计费生成”。在IMS(IP多媒体子系统)测试中,模拟VoLTE呼叫流程,从SIP信令交互到媒体流传输,确保低延迟和高吞吐量。

  • 性能与负载测试:针对高并发需求,使用工具如JMeter或LoadRunner施加压力。测试指标包括吞吐量(如每秒处理事务数)、响应时间(目标<100ms)及资源利用率(CPU/内存)。实践中,通过混沌工程注入故障(如节点宕机),验证系统韧性。

  • 数据一致性检查:电信系统常涉及分布式数据库(如Cassandra)。在BSS(业务支持系统)集成中,验证订单数据在CRM和计费模块间的同步,使用SQL查询或定制脚本比对数据一致性。

  • 质量门禁与报告:定义通过标准(如测试覆盖率≥85%、缺陷密度<0.1/千行代码)。集成SonarQube和TestRail生成可视化报告,助力团队决策。实践中,每日自动化测试报告可缩短反馈周期达40%。

挑战与未来趋势

尽管策略日益成熟,测试从业者仍面临挑战:系统异构性导致环境复制困难,5G网络切片带来动态测试需求。未来,AI驱动的测试(如智能异常预测)和DevTestOps实践将成主流。测试团队需提升技能,融合网络知识与软件工程,以应对6G和量子通信等演进。

结论

大型电信系统的集成测试不再是孤立阶段,而是贯穿生命周期的质量保障体系。通过风险驱动策略、自动化实践和持续优化,测试从业者不仅能规避系统性故障,还能推动业务创新。在技术快速迭代的浪潮中,拥抱敏捷与数据驱动的测试文化,是构建可信电信生态的基石。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/2/16 17:37:15

数据迁移项目的测试方案设计与风险控制

一、测试方案设计核心原则 数据迁移测试需遵循完整性覆盖、业务场景优先与自动化支撑三大原则。测试范围应覆盖源数据抽取、转换逻辑、装载规则及目标系统兼容性&#xff0c;同时结合业务价值链确定关键数据优先级。例如金融领域需重点关注客户账户流水与权限映射&#xff0c;…

作者头像 李华
网站建设 2026/2/24 3:17:19

LangFlow robots.txt配置最佳范例

LangFlow robots.txt配置最佳范例 在如今AI应用快速迭代的背景下&#xff0c;越来越多团队开始采用可视化工具来加速大语言模型&#xff08;LLM&#xff09;系统的构建。LangFlow 作为 LangChain 生态中炙手可热的图形化开发平台&#xff0c;正被广泛用于原型设计、教学演示和企…

作者头像 李华
网站建设 2026/2/19 13:23:42

运维老鸟私藏技巧:用5行代码实现Open-AutoGLM证书到期提前30天提醒

第一章&#xff1a;Open-AutoGLM 证书过期提醒设置 在使用 Open-AutoGLM 框架进行自动化任务调度时&#xff0c;TLS 证书的安全性至关重要。为避免因证书过期导致服务中断&#xff0c;系统支持配置证书过期提醒功能&#xff0c;及时通知管理员进行更新。 配置提醒阈值 可通过修…

作者头像 李华
网站建设 2026/2/25 3:41:39

【Open-AutoGLM隐私审计实战指南】:掌握数据访问控制的5大核心机制

第一章&#xff1a;Open-AutoGLM隐私数据访问审计概述Open-AutoGLM 是一款基于开源大语言模型的自动化数据处理框架&#xff0c;广泛应用于企业级智能问答、数据分析与决策支持系统。在实际部署中&#xff0c;系统不可避免地需要访问包含个人身份信息&#xff08;PII&#xff0…

作者头像 李华
网站建设 2026/2/24 2:27:42

LangFlow微信公众号推文节奏规划

LangFlow&#xff1a;让大模型开发“看得见” 在 AI 应用爆发的今天&#xff0c;一个产品创意从灵感到落地的时间被不断压缩。但对许多开发者、产品经理甚至非技术背景的探索者来说&#xff0c;构建一个能调用大语言模型&#xff08;LLM&#xff09;的智能系统&#xff0c;依然…

作者头像 李华